The global cabin interiors market, valued at $1563.1 million in 2025, is poised for substantial growth driven by several key factors. The increasing demand for air travel, particularly in emerging economies like those in Asia-Pacific, fuels the need for modernizing aircraft cabins and enhancing passenger experience. This translates into a robust market for advanced cabin interiors, including premium seating, sophisticated in-flight entertainment (IFE) systems, and energy-efficient lighting solutions. Technological advancements in materials science and manufacturing processes are contributing to lighter, more durable, and aesthetically pleasing cabin components. Further growth is spurred by the rising adoption of sustainable materials and the focus on improving aircraft fuel efficiency. The aftermarket and MRO segments are also expected to contribute significantly to market expansion, driven by the need for regular maintenance, upgrades, and retrofits of existing aircraft cabins. Competition within the market is fierce, with established players like Rockwell Collins, Honeywell International, and Zodiac Aerospace vying for market share alongside emerging innovative companies. While economic downturns or unforeseen geopolitical events could act as temporary restraints, the long-term outlook for the cabin interiors market remains strongly positive, fueled by consistent growth in air passenger traffic and continuous advancements in cabin technology.

Several factors are propelling the growth of the cabin interiors market. Firstly, the steady growth in air passenger traffic globally is a primary driver. Increased disposable incomes, particularly in developing economies, are leading to higher rates of air travel, creating a surge in demand for comfortable and technologically advanced cabin interiors. Secondly, the ongoing replacement and modernization of older aircraft fleets are significantly contributing to the market's expansion. Airlines are continuously investing in newer aircraft models, incorporating modern cabin designs and amenities. This cycle of fleet renewal creates a substantial demand for new cabin interiors. Thirdly, the continuous advancements in technology are playing a vital role. The integration of advanced IFE systems, improved lighting solutions, and enhanced connectivity options are enhancing the passenger experience and driving demand. The development of lightweight materials is also impacting the industry, reducing aircraft weight and fuel consumption. This is crucial for airlines seeking to improve operational efficiency and reduce their environmental footprint. Lastly, the increasing focus on passenger comfort and personalization is pushing innovation within the industry. Airlines are increasingly recognizing that a comfortable and enjoyable cabin experience contributes to improved passenger satisfaction and loyalty. This trend is leading to the development of innovative cabin designs and features that cater to individual passenger preferences.
Despite the positive growth outlook, the cabin interiors market faces several challenges. Supply chain disruptions, particularly in the sourcing of raw materials and components, can significantly impact production timelines and costs. The aviation industry's susceptibility to economic downturns, such as those caused by global pandemics or geopolitical instability, can affect demand for new cabin interiors. Stringent safety and regulatory standards in the aviation industry necessitate thorough testing and certification processes, adding to the overall development time and expense. This often translates to higher costs and longer lead times for new products. Moreover, the competition within the cabin interiors market is fierce. Established players and new entrants constantly strive for innovation and differentiation, increasing pressure on margins and profitability. Fluctuations in raw material prices, such as aluminum and composite materials, can significantly impact the overall cost of cabin interior components, necessitating flexible pricing strategies. Lastly, the rising cost of labor and skilled workforce availability is impacting the overall production costs and potentially delaying projects. Addressing these challenges necessitates strategic planning, supply chain diversification, and continuous innovation to maintain a competitive edge.

Dominant Segment: The seating segment is poised to hold a substantial market share throughout the forecast period. This is attributed to the significant number of seats required for each aircraft, the continuous development of advanced and comfortable seating technologies, and the growing demand for premium seating options.
Market Dynamics within Seating: The demand for premium seating continues to grow, including fully lie-flat beds in business and first class, as well as improved comfort features in economy class, such as more legroom and better ergonomic design. This drives innovation and investment in high-end seating solutions.
OEM vs. Aftermarket: The OEM (Original Equipment Manufacturer) segment will remain the larger segment, but the aftermarket segment will also show substantial growth. This is driven by the increasing age of the global aircraft fleet, requiring refurbishment and upgrades to remain competitive and meet evolving passenger expectations. Airlines are focusing more on cabin interior upgrades as a key differentiator.
Regional Breakdown: The North American market is expected to lead, followed by Europe, with the Asia-Pacific region demonstrating significant potential for growth due to its rapidly expanding aviation industry. This growth is driven by both new aircraft orders and retrofit projects.
Technological Advancements: Light-weighting technologies and advanced materials are expected to play an increasingly significant role in the seating segment, driving both cost savings and improved passenger comfort.
Sustainability: There is a growing focus on sustainable materials and manufacturing processes for aircraft seats, reflecting the aviation industry's broader commitment to environmental responsibility. This influences material selection and design.
Market Concentration: The seating segment is characterized by a relatively concentrated market, with a handful of large players dominating the landscape, along with several smaller specialized manufacturers focusing on niche applications or specific regions.
